We had a busy day on Friday as not only did we eat Hangi, but we got to make sherbert with our big buddies from Room 13. We had to measure the ingredients carefully or our yummy sweet would turn out yukky!
To make it at home you will need:
- 1/2 teaspoon citric acid
- 1 teaspoon icing sugar
- 1 1/2 teaspoons Raro (or similar)
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
